Output b68a0fafe860bc831e66d54f7648e5873e647b0d6d52be2d08c67262f243cfae:113

value
21282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 733887bf0f47dd0b5d4ea344b7f847c6bd1df566 OP_EQUAL
address
3CCFMPtksjbEPpUpW9wnATR8R3pKuLwgL4
transaction
b68a0fafe860bc831e66d54f7648e5873e647b0d6d52be2d08c67262f243cfae
confirmations
181740
spent
true